Science strand

Life Systems

Biodiversity

The variety of life on Earth โ€” how we classify it and why it matters.

Learning goals

  • What Is Biodiversity?Explain biodiversity as the variety of living things in an area, and why it makes ecosystems healthier.
  • Classifying Living ThingsDescribe how scientists sort living things into groups based on shared characteristics.
  • Vertebrates and InvertebratesClassify animals by whether they have a backbone, and name the main vertebrate classes.
  • Every Species Has a RoleDescribe roles species play in ecosystems, such as pollination, seed spreading, and decomposition.
  • Protecting BiodiversityIdentify threats to biodiversity, including habitat loss and invasive species, and ways people protect it.

Science strand

Matter and Energy

Static and Current Electricity

Electric charge at rest and on the move.

Learning goals

  • Static ElectricityDescribe how rubbing materials builds up electric charge, and how charges attract and repel.
  • Current ElectricityDescribe current electricity as electric charge moving through a conductor from an energy source.
  • Conductors and InsulatorsClassify materials as electrical conductors or insulators, with examples of how each is used.
  • Batteries and Power SourcesDescribe how batteries change chemical energy into electrical energy, and identify other sources of electricity.
  • Electrical SafetyIdentify safe practices around electricity at home and outdoors, and explain the danger behind each rule.

Circuits and Electrical Devices

Building circuits and putting electricity to work.

Learning goals

  • Parts of a CircuitName the parts of an electrical circuit โ€” source, wires, load, and switch โ€” and explain why the path must be complete.
  • Series CircuitsDescribe how a series circuit connects loads in a single path, and what happens when one load is removed.
  • Parallel CircuitsDescribe how a parallel circuit gives each load its own path, and why homes are wired this way.
  • Transforming Electrical EnergyDescribe how devices transform electrical energy into light, heat, sound, and motion.
  • Generating and Conserving ElectricityDescribe ways electricity is generated, including renewable sources, and ways to use less of it.

Science strand

Structures and Mechanisms

Flight

The properties of air and the forces that get living things and machines off the ground.

Learning goals

  • Properties of AirDescribe the properties of air that make flight possible: it takes up space, has mass, and exerts pressure.
  • The Four Forces of FlightIdentify the four forces acting on a flying object: lift, weight, thrust, and drag.
  • How Wings Create LiftExplain how the shape of a wing and moving air create the pressure difference that lifts an aircraft.
  • Living Things That FlyDescribe adaptations that let birds and insects fly, such as hollow bones, wing shape, and light bodies.
  • Flying MachinesCompare how different aircraft achieve flight, including planes, helicopters, balloons, and rockets.

Science strand

Earth and Space Systems

The Solar System

Our star, its planets, and the motions that give us days, years, and moon phases.

Learning goals

  • The Sun, Our StarDescribe the sun as a star at the centre of the solar system and the source of its light and heat.
  • The PlanetsName the eight planets in order and compare the inner rocky planets with the outer gas giants.
  • Moons, Asteroids, and CometsDescribe the smaller bodies of the solar system: moons, asteroids, and comets.
  • Earth's Rotation and RevolutionExplain how Earth's rotation causes day and night and its revolution around the sun defines a year.
  • The Moon and Its PhasesExplain why the moon's appearance changes through a monthly cycle of phases.

Exploring Space

How people study and travel into space โ€” and Canada's part in it.

Learning goals

  • Stars and ConstellationsDescribe stars as distant suns, and constellations as star patterns people have used for stories and navigation.
  • Telescopes and ObservatoriesDescribe how telescopes on Earth and in space let us study objects too far away to visit.
  • Rockets and SatellitesExplain how rockets reach space, and identify jobs satellites do such as weather, GPS, and communications.
  • Humans in SpaceDescribe how astronauts live and work in space, and the challenges of surviving there.
  • Canada in SpaceIdentify Canadian contributions to space exploration, including the Canadarm and Canadian astronauts.
